I guess you are right. I never thought of using the ps output for much
else except printing. I suppose html2ps is good for when you need to
tweak the output PS file for whatever reason. We should note, however,
that software like wkhtmltopdf allows one to define user's style sheet,
which should be good enough for tweaking most pages into a more
printable format. Although I do not know how to do hyphenation using
CSS, maybe it is not possible, so your use case is still valid.

Anyhow, as HTML and the web as whole evolve, I expect that html2ps will
be more and more left behind. We could just let it be in Debian
repositories for anyone who finds it useful until that number falls to
0. Maybe packages such as a2ps, which depend on it, should look for
other alternatives, like wkhtmltopdf. Anyway, I just don't have the
time or the will to maintain the package.
